The XFX Speedster MERC310 storms onto the RX 7900 XT stage with a bold, aggressive design and a cooling solution that means business. With a triple-fan setup engineered specifically for high-density thermal loads and a boost clock hitting 2535MHz, this card delivers no-nonsense performance for 4K gaming and demanding content creation. It’s a breath of fresh air for AMD loyalists who want raw power without the flashiness of RGB overload—perfect for users prioritizing stability and headroom over aesthetics.

In real-world testing, the MERC310 handles extended gaming sessions at ultra settings with commendable efficiency, maintaining frame rates in titles like Cyberpunk 2077 and Hogwarts Legacy without throttling. The 20GB GDDR6 memory ensures future-proofing for texture-heavy games and multitasking workflows, while PCIe 4.0 compatibility keeps data transfer snappy. However, its sheer size can be a hurdle in compact builds, and the fan curve tends to ramp up under load—making it a bit louder than some rivals during intense bursts.

When stacked against the ASUS TUF models, the XFX card holds its own on raw performance parity, but trades off some long-term durability features and refined thermal control. It’s an excellent pick for budget-conscious enthusiasts who still want top-tier specs without paying a premium for extras. While the ASUS TUF series offers superior longevity and cooling finesse, the MERC310 stands tall as a high-performance alternative with fewer frills and more value-focused engineering.

Choosing the Right RX 7900 XT: A Buyer’s Guide

Performance & Clock Speeds

The RX 7900 XT is a high-end graphics card, and a key consideration is maximizing its performance. Boost clock speeds are a primary indicator – higher speeds generally mean better frame rates, especially in demanding games. Look for cards with boost clocks around 2500MHz or higher. However, remember that clock speed isn’t everything; the cooler’s ability to sustain those speeds is crucial. A slightly lower clock speed with superior cooling can often outperform a higher-clocked card that throttles under load.

Cooling Solutions: Fans and Heat Dissipation

Effective cooling is paramount for a card like the RX 7900 XT, which generates significant heat. The type of cooler dramatically affects performance and longevity. Cards with triple-fan designs generally offer better cooling than dual-fan setups, allowing for sustained boost clocks and quieter operation. Beyond the number of fans, consider the fan technology – axial-tech fans are often praised for increased airflow. The overall heat sink design and the presence of a metal exoskeleton (like on some ASUS TUF models) also contribute to efficient heat dissipation, preventing thermal throttling. Better cooling means more consistent performance and a longer lifespan for your GPU.

Fan Durability & Reliability

Graphics cards are an investment, and you want one that lasts. Fan durability is an often-overlooked factor. Traditional sleeve bearings can wear out over time, leading to increased noise and reduced cooling performance. Cards utilizing dual ball bearing fans offer significantly improved longevity – these fans can last up to twice as long as those with sleeve bearings. This reduces the likelihood of needing a fan replacement down the line.

Component Quality & Build

The quality of components used in the GPU’s construction influences its reliability and overclocking potential. Military-grade capacitors, rated for extended use at high temperatures (e.g., 20,000 hours at 105°C), are a sign of a durable product. A robust power delivery system is also important for stable performance, especially if you plan to overclock. The overall build quality, including the rigidity of the PCB and the quality of the backplate (if present), contributes to the card’s longevity.
